

What's your Why?
Why
The Purpose
We believe that by automating financial aid processes in Banner, we can reduce administrative burdens, allowing for a faster, more personalized experience for students. Focusing on using automation will allow students to focus on their education, and not worry about financial delays or issues.
How
The Process
We will implement automation tools in Banner to streamline repetitive tasks, improve data accuracy, and reduce manual data entry errors which can help process financial aid in a timely manner.
What
The Result
This solution allows staff to have reduced workloads and a better work environment, focusing on student support to ensure that students have a smoother financial aid experience.
Reflecting on the Why statement, we believe that each student should have a smooth experience when applying for financial aid. This resonates on a personal level with both staff and students by committing to their success in higher education. When it comes to staff, it focuses on the value of time and effort, pushing through the challenges they face with the current processes. For students, our dedication to removing these barriers can allow students to receive federal aid in a timely manner.
On focusing on the Why, we can convey the need for change. Current manual processes in Banner have caused delays, frustrations, and errors for both staff and students. This sense of urgency is intensified in higher education where other institutions are striving to offer better support systems. It’s not about improving the automation in Banner, but a necessary progress to meet the student needs.
This statement speaks to the heart by addressing the values and needs of the stakeholders involved. Students want to focus on their education without having to stress about delays on their federal aid while staff need the essential tools to effectively do their roles well. By positioning our innovation plan with these values, we can create a deeper connection and create a path for change. Connecting on an emotional level can help overcome resistance and see the benefits of automation in the workplace (Kotter, 2011).
Highlighting our Why brings attention to our institution to reflect on the current manual processes and create an environment that brings change to our staff and students. It reduces complacency by showing the reason for the change, making the need for automation in Banner not just a necessity but a step forward towards a more efficient financial aid system (Kotter, 2013).
